docs: Added some documents.

This commit is contained in:
Zihlu Wang
2024-01-31 12:26:13 +08:00
parent 35212f2f1c
commit 23c2a2bd06
@@ -88,6 +88,11 @@ public final class Base64Util {
return decoder; return decoder;
} }
/**
* Ensure that there is only one Base64 URL Encoder.
*
* @return the {@link Base64.Encoder} instance
*/
private static Base64.Encoder getUrlEncoder() { private static Base64.Encoder getUrlEncoder() {
if (Objects.isNull(urlEncoder)) { if (Objects.isNull(urlEncoder)) {
urlEncoder = Base64.getUrlEncoder(); urlEncoder = Base64.getUrlEncoder();
@@ -95,6 +100,11 @@ public final class Base64Util {
return urlEncoder; return urlEncoder;
} }
/**
* Ensure that there is only one Base64 URL Decoder.
*
* @return the {@link Base64.Encoder} instance
*/
public static Base64.Decoder getUrlDecoder() { public static Base64.Decoder getUrlDecoder() {
if (Objects.isNull(urlDecoder)) { if (Objects.isNull(urlDecoder)) {
urlDecoder = Base64.getUrlDecoder(); urlDecoder = Base64.getUrlDecoder();